How Much Is 0.58 Grams of Nutmeg in Tablespoons?

Converting 0.58 grams of nutmeg to tablespoons gives 0.08 tbsp. Divide by the density of nutmeg (112g per cup). Each ingredient fills a different volume at the same weight.

Formula and Step-by-Step

grams ÷ 112g/cup × 16 = tablespoons
  1. Start with 0.58 grams of nutmeg
  2. 1 cup of nutmeg = 112g
  3. 0.58g ÷ 112g/cup = 0.0052 cups × 16 = 0.08 tablespoons

The same formula works for any amount. Multiply (or divide) by the density, then convert units as needed.

Understanding the Units

What is a Gram?

Grams are the preferred unit in professional kitchens and bakeries because they allow exact recipe scaling. To double a recipe, simply double the gram values. No need to worry about how tightly an ingredient is packed into a cup.

What is a Tablespoon?

One tablespoon holds about 15 milliliters. There are 16 tablespoons in a cup and 3 teaspoons in a tablespoon. In baking, tablespoon measurements are used for butter, oil, honey, and other ingredients where a full cup would be too much.
